Overview Dupanta-D Tablet
Gastro-esophageal reflux disease (GERD), dyspepsia, and gastritis are effectively managed with the prescription medication, Dupanta-D Tablet. This medication alleviates symptoms like heartburn, stomach pain, and irritation by decreasing stomach acid production. Furthermore, Dupanta-D Tablet neutralizes existing stomach acid and facilitates gas expulsion, easing discomfort. Administered without food, dosage and duration are determined by your physician, depending on your individual response and condition. Continuous use, as directed, is crucial; premature discontinuation may lead to symptom recurrence and potential worsening of the condition. Complete disclosure of all other medications to your healthcare provider is essential, as interactions are possible. Common, typically transient, side effects include diarrhea, vomiting, abdominal pain, flatulence, dry mouth, and headache. Report any concerning side effects immediately. Drowsiness and dizziness are potential effects; avoid activities requiring alertness until the medication's impact is known. Alcohol consumption should be avoided due to potential increased drowsiness. Lifestyle adjustments, such as consuming cold milk and omitting hot beverages, spicy foods, and chocolate, can enhance treatment efficacy. Pre-treatment disclosure of kidney or liver disease, pregnancy (current, planned, or breastfeeding) is vital.

How Dupanta-D Tablet works:
Dupanta-D Tablet combines Domperidone and Pantoprazole to address digestive issues. Domperidone, a prokinetic agent, enhances stomach and intestinal motility, facilitating smoother food passage. Pantoprazole, a proton pump inhibitor (PPI), decreases stomach acid production, providing relief from acid indigestion and heartburn symptoms.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CAUTION
Exercise caution when combining Dupanta-D Tablet with alcohol. Seek medical advice before doing so.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Dupanta-D T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scarce, animal studies indicate potential harm to the f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any risks pr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ingCAUTION
Mothers who are breastfeeding should exercise caution when taking Dupanta-D Tablets. Breastfeeding is advised against until the mother's course of treatment concludes and the medication is fully cleared from her system.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king Dupanta-D tablets can cause drowsiness, blurred vision, and dizziness, potentially impairing alertness. Driving should be avoided if these side effects are experienced.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should use Dupanta-D T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Physician consultation is advised.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Dupanta-D tablets in individuals with liver conditions is likely safe. Available evidence indicates dose modification may be unnecessary; however, medical advice is recommended.
What if you forget to take Dupanta-D Tablet :
Should you forget a Dupanta-D Tablet dose, ingest it immediately.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ed one and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
